General Managers (GM) are expected to build strong teams through training and a positive restaurant culture. The GM is responsible for the strategic direction of the restaurant and must maintain operations standards and drive results through people development, sales, and profit growth. This role is tasked with teaching, modeling, and upholding Centennial Hospitality Group’s (CHG) cultural standards for all crew members, customers, and partners.
The physical work environment includes working in a fast-paced kitchen environment (which requires extended periods of physical exertion, such as walking, standing, lifting, and bending) and interacting with customers. It also includes both inside and outside work in varied temperatures, working with and around food products, common allergens, industrial equipment, commercial cleaning products that require the use of personal protective equipment, and physical activities necessary to complete the responsibilities of the job.
GMs are expected to uphold the standards set by Centennial Hospitality Group (CHG) for Quality, Service, Value, Pride, Positive Energy, and Development while assisting in preparing the company for measured and aggressive growth.
